The Netherlands Bitumen Market revolves around a versatile petroleum-derived substance primarily used in road construction, roofing, and waterproofing applications. Bitumen grades include penetration grade, oxidation-modified, and polymer-modified variants, each designed to meet specific performance requirements such as enhanced elasticity, resistance to cracking, and improved adhesion. The advantages of bitumen products lie in their durability, impermeability, and cost-effective maintenance compared with alternative paving materials. Key market segments, from emulsions to cutbacks, address diverse infrastructure demands, including highways, urban roads, airport runways, and bridge decks.

As sustainability gains prominence, innovations such as warm mix bitumen reduce energy consumption and lower greenhouse gas emissions. The Netherlands Bitumen Market growing focus on extending pavement life cycles and reducing life-cycle costs further underpins demand for high-performance binders. Moreover, evolving regulations on stormwater management and building insulation in the Netherlands drive the adoption of advanced waterproofing membranes based on bituminous compounds. Comprehensive market research underscores the need for ongoing product development to meet stringent environmental norms while balancing performance and cost.

The Netherlands Bitumen Market is estimated to be valued at USD 14.47 Bn in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 20.09 Bn by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 4.8% from 2025 to 2032.

Key players operating in the Netherlands Bitumen Market are Royal Dutch Shell, Koninklijke Wegenbouw Stevin B.V., Ooms Producten B.V., Latexfalt B.V., and Bitufa Bitumen B.V. These market companies leverage integrated refining capacities and strategic partnerships to secure feedstock and expand downstream capacities. Royal Dutch Shell, for instance, invests in pipeline infrastructure and research into eco-friendly binders, while Ooms Producten B.V. focuses on custom emulsions designed for low-temperature applications. Latexfalt B.V. continues to build on polymer modification expertise to offer superior rutting resistance, and Bitufa Bitumen B.V. caters to niche waterproofing needs. This competitive landscape shapes industry trends, encouraging joint ventures and M&A to enhance product portfolios.
